Who is Zhang Jie?
Zhang Jie is a Chinese novelist and short-story writer. She is one of China's first contributors to feminist fiction.
Her novel Leaden Wings was translated into German in 1982 and published in England in 1987 by Virago Press. She was awarded the Mao Dun Literature Prize in 1985 for Leaden Wings and in 2005 for Without a Word, making her the first writer to receive the award twice.
